Technical Field

The invention relates to the field of animal husbandry, in particular to a feed mixing device for animal husbandry.

Background

The term "feed" is a general term for food of all human-raised animals, and in a narrow sense, a general feed mainly refers to food of agricultural or animal-raised animals. The feed comprises more than ten kinds of feed raw materials such as soybean, soybean meal, corn, fish meal, amino acid, miscellaneous meal, whey powder, grease, meat and bone meal, grains, feed additives and the like.

in order to ensure the balanced nutrition of the feed, the existing feed is usually formed by mixing various components, and the existing feed mixing device is not uniform enough and low in mixing efficiency in the working process.

Compared with the prior art, the technical scheme provided by the invention has the following beneficial effects: in the embodiment of the invention, feed to be mixed is put into the shell through the feed inlet, the feed is stirred by the stirring rod, the rotating shaft and the stirring frame are opposite in rotation direction, so that the feed is mixed more uniformly, the stirring blade is arranged at the lower end of the rotating shaft and is used for stirring the middle-layer feed, so that the feed is mixed more uniformly, the sliding plate is driven by the second motor to move left and right in the sliding groove, the stirring range is enlarged, the feed is mixed more uniformly, the stirring efficiency is improved, the bottom-layer feed is stirred by the stirring plate, the bottom-layer feed is mixed uniformly, and meanwhile, the sliding block vibrates up and down under the matching of the eccentric block and the spring, so that the stirring range of the stirring plate is enlarged, the mixing efficiency is further improved, and the problems of small.
